 The deadlift is a fundamental exercise that targets multiple muscle groups, making it a staple in many strength training routines. However, performing deadlifts incorrectly can lead to injuries and hinder progress. To maximize the benefits and minimize the risks associated with deadlifts, it is crucial to keep certain considerations in mind. In this blog post, we will explore the key factors you should remember while performing deadlift exercises. Warm Up and Mobility: Before diving into heavy deadlifts, ensure you warm up your body with dynamic exercises to increase blood flow and raise your body temperature. Additionally, focus on mobility exercises that specifically target the hips, hamstrings, and lower back. Proper mobility will allow for a more efficient and safer deadlift movement.
